This position reports directly to the Human Resource Manager and is responsible for the general and specific job duties of IAC as described below:
- To exhibit teamwork skills and actively participate in team activities in a positive working environment.
- To demonstrate problem solving skills in a work environment that is striving for continuous improvement.
- Follow Company policies and display conduct expected of IAC employees as described in the Work Plant Rules and Work Safety Rules.
- Adhere to all safety and health objectives, policies and procedures of IAC to provide for a safe and healthful workplace. Work in a safe manner at all times and report any unsafe conditions to your supervisor in order that the situation can be corrected. Report all accidents and near misses in a timely manner when they occur.
- Participate and support all lean, continuous improvement programs, initiatives and activities.
- Maintain professionalism when representing the company.
- Perform other duties as assigned.
- Administer Hourly Attendance Policy to include timely and consistent corrective action processing and follow-up. Maintain, update and distribute necessary documentation to the Human Resources Manager and to appropriate supervision.
- Administer job bid postings, interviewing, hiring, shift changes, leaves of absence, lay-offs and vacation policy as in accordance with plant procedure and the Labor Agreement.
- Administer Hourly wage progression as in accordance with the Labor Agreement, to include timely and accurate payroll entries and all applicable Change In Status forms. Ensure appropriate signatures are secured.
- Administer hourly pay exceptions to include vacation pay, personal pay, Holiday pay, Bereavement, Jury Duty, etc. and the appropriate payroll entries.
- Administer all hourly payroll in ADP Workforce Manager on a daily basis, including:
- Run daily exception reports for Supervisors verification.
- Enter Supervisors corrections into ADP Workforce Manager from exception reports.
- Verify hours to labor account.
- Incorporate payroll adjustments (i.e. short pay, temporary transfers, overpays, etc.) in the payroll system.
- Run various reports such as, weekly check register, weekly Change In Status report, and daily labor reports.
- Administer all hourly payroll in ADP on a daily basis, including: (Garnishments, Union Dues, Payroll Deductions, Tax Changes, Direct Deposit & Manual Checks)
- Administer and process all required ADP Workforce Manager entries.
- Administer, document and track FMLA as required.
- Administer Hourly unemployment compensation
- Timely completion of all HR Monthly Reports.
- Complete monthly union correspondence to include dues list, address list, term report and monthly dues check.
- Responsible for ensuring hourly personnel records are maintained.
- Type correspondence, documents and forms for the Human Resources Department.
- ISO 14001, QS 9000, and TS 16949 Audit support as required.
- Assist in settling complaints arising and in general promote harmonious work relations. Timely and consistent administration of the Labor Agreement.
- Administer Service Award Program.
- Administer Uniform Program.
- Maintain H.R. Department standards of confidentiality (e.g. HIPPA requirements) and professionalism.
- Adhere to and maintain all departmental, plant, and corporate goals, policies, and procedures.
Education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ree from college or university with 2-3 years experience or 3-5 years of related experience in a manufacturing environment.
- Excellent computer and communication skills
- 3-5 years in a manufacturing HR environment, prefer experience with union
- Excellent problem solving and troubleshooting capabilities
- Ability to pay attention to detail
- MS Office tools fluency.
- Excellent Interpersonal Skills.
- Flexible work availability.
- Ability to work in a team environment
- This position may require travel to other facilities or training locations as well as on-site training as needed.
- This position requires the use of eye protection and hearing protection and any PPE when necessary.
